Good question. Try your USB stick on another PC - if it works it is likly that your own PC setting or your USB socket may be at fault. Plug in the stick & click on to "computer" or "my computer". Your external drive (USB stick) should be listed when plugged in. If the stick does not work on a third party PC it is sure to be a faulty USB stick.
